The Camp David Deal - a secretive deal completely separate from the 1978 Camp David Accords - was created to take American troops out of Afghanistan. It would also give the Taliban land.
This was the...
Load More Stories
Donate to CavsConnect
Submitting donation...
Thank you for your donation! We appreciate your support!